My wife and I were in the area on other errands and wanted to try someplace new for coffee. We…read morelooked up Momentto and dropped in. It's an unassuming spot in an office park area, not your typical retail shopping center. The coffee, however, was far from typical. We very much enjoyed our drinks. The interior is small but warm with plenty of seating for the size of the place. There are also a few tables outside. They are adamant (but not unfriendly) about keeping the cafe free of laptop computers, which they don't allow. They offer no WiFi. Their business model is focused on fostering genuine human interaction and conversation, and I must say, I do admire that anyone is really trying to encourage that these days! The staff was super friendly and helpful as we asked about the coffee menu choices and what their recommendations were. (They also offer some food items, but we did not order any of those on this visit.) They explained to us that the coffee drinks are listed on the menu from most sweet to least sweet, which is certainly a helpful thing to know. But they emphasized that they try to keep all of the drinks balanced so that they are not overly syrupy, which is also something we appreciate! To put that to the test, I ordered the most sweet drink on the menu, the Turtle Pie, which I ordered as a shaken espresso. (You can get any of their coffee drinks as a latte, cold brew, or shaken espresso.) That drink comes with two shots of espresso, dark chocolate, caramel, and hazelnut. My wife ordered the Sweet & Salty as a latte, and it comes with two shots of espresso, maple, sea salt, and white chocolate. We each thought our drinks were just the right balance of coffee and sweetness, and the flavors really worked well. We were quite impressed. :) I am not in the area that often, but when I am, I will definitely be keeping Momentto in mind.
